Lyndhurst is situated in the heart of the New Forest and is the largest village within the New Forest. It is a popular tourist location with many independent shops, art galleries, cafes, restaurants, pubs and hotels along with a train station with direct links to almost everywhere in the south of England. The New Forest is a national park, and is famous for its deluxe bike rides and stunning walks. The New Forest is also home to highly rated schools and colleges. Salisbury, Southampton, Bournemouth and Winchester are easily accessible.
For those with a keen eye for sailing, Lymington is within 10 miles with its attractive local architecture and popular marina. Southampton is a vibrant, modern city which has the popular West Quay shopping centre and many attractions. Communications are excellent with east and west access to the M27 and M3 within easy reach as well as direct rail links to London Waterloo from Brockenhurst or Ashurst Station.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
